Definición
'Smoke and mirrors' is an expression describing something that is meant to trick people or hide the truth, often by creating a deceptive or misleading impression.

Escucha en Contexto
The company's explanation was just smoke and mirrors to hide their mistakes.
Politicians often use smoke and mirrors during elections.
The magic show was full of smoke and mirrors.
Beneath all the smoke and mirrors, the plan had serious problems.
